Willard City has reaffirmed its recurring summer ban on open flames and fireworks in the eastern portion of the city, citing ongoing fire risk due to dry conditions. Ordinance 2023-05, which was first passed in July 2023, imposes seasonal restrictions from June 1 to Oct. 1 of each year for areas east of U.S. Highway 89. The ordinance prohibits all open fires except in designated areas, as well as the use of fireworks, tracer ammunition, or any pyrotechnic devices.
